								/*
							 | 
						||
| 
								 | 
							
								 * Minimal BPF JIT image disassembler
							 | 
						||
| 
								 | 
							
								 *
							 | 
						||
| 
								 | 
							
								 * Disassembles BPF JIT compiler emitted opcodes back to asm insn's for
							 | 
						||
| 
								 | 
							
								 * debugging or verification purposes.
							 | 
						||
| 
								 | 
							
								 *
							 | 
						||
| 
								 | 
							
								 * To get the disassembly of the JIT code, do the following:
							 | 
						||
| 
								 | 
							
								 *
							 | 
						||
| 
								 | 
							
								 *  1) `echo 2 > /proc/sys/net/core/bpf_jit_enable`
							 | 
						||
| 
								 | 
							
								 *  2) Load a BPF filter (e.g. `tcpdump -p -n -s 0 -i eth1 host 192.168.20.0/24`)
							 | 
						||
| 
								 | 
							
								 *  3) Run e.g. `bpf_jit_disasm -o` to read out the last JIT code
							 | 
						||
| 
								 | 
							
								 *
							 | 
						||
| 
								 | 
							
								 * Copyright 2013 Daniel Borkmann <borkmann@redhat.com>
							 | 
						||
| 
								 | 
							
								 * Licensed under the GNU General Public License, version 2.0 (GPLv2)
							 | 
						||
| 
								 | 
							
								 */
